About Happy Place

Fearne Cotton talks to incredible people about life, love, loss, and everything in-between as she reveals what happiness means to them. Hosted on Acast. See acast.com/privacy for more information.

What to expect

Each episode typically runs for about 30 minutes and features a one-on-one interview format. Fearne Cotton engages her guests in thoughtful conversations, allowing them to share their unique insights and experiences related to happiness.
